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0604 16 775336 1085650584
4022 62638
4022 62638
92939971 1794 471
All about undefined
Interested in learning more?
4022 62638
92939971 1794 471
See more
728210 422326
747526 60 2846 70
See more
05006607 6044907855
1812 77437 802 97696 480220418
See more